Davenport is located approximately 170 miles (270 km) west of Chicago and 170 miles (270 km) east of the Iowa state capital of Des Moines. The city is located about 200 miles (320 km) north of St. Louis, Missouri, and 265 miles (426 km) southeast of Minneapolis, Minnesota.

Davenport Municipal Airport (IATA: DVN, ICAO: KDVN, FAA LID: DVN) is a general aviation airport located about 7 miles (11 km) north of downtown Davenport, a city in Scott County, Iowa, United States. The airport, which dates back to 1948, has been home to the Quad City Air Show since 1987.

Snow Emergency Status. There are no open Snow Emergencies at this time. Vehicles parked on Posted Snow Routes during snow emergencies are subject to ticket and tow. As an alternative to on-street parking in the Downtown, residents and visitors may park for free in the City's ramps during active Snow Emergencies.
